This seminar is about engineering as a design optimization discipline, about our challenges to provide a better sustainable society and a better education for the next generation of engineers. The subject will be addressed from a structural topology optimization viewpoint, with emphasis in the automotive industry issues and examples. The educational challenges that universities and graduates face under the new transforming discoveries will be also discussed along with a short review of research areas for the next years to come.
